[SERVER-46384] Remove runtimeConstants from accepted input Created: 25/Feb/20  Updated: 12/Dec/23

Status: Backlog
Project: Core Server
Component/s: Querying
Affects Version/s: None
Fix Version/s: None

Type: Task Priority: Major - P3
Reporter: Jacob Evans Assignee: Backlog - Query Execution
Resolution: Unresolved Votes: 0
Labels: pm3278-m2
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Issue Links:
Depends
depends on SERVER-47398 Stop using runtimeConstants, prefer '... Backlog
Assigned Teams:
Query Execution
Participants:

 Description   

In 5.0 we added the user-facing 'let' option to aggregation commands which subsumes 'runtimeConstants.'  SERVER-47398 tracks the work to stop sending 'runtimeConstants' to shards. Once SERVER-47398 is done, in the next major version we should stop accepting the 'runtimeConstants' option.



 Comments   
Comment by Charlie Swanson [ 29/Apr/21 ]

We didn't quite finish SERVER-47398 so I'm marking this as "depends on" and moving back to the backlog.

Comment by David Storch [ 28/Apr/21 ]

I'm flagging for re-triage for two reasons:

  • I think the version numbers are stale here. If I understand correctly, this cleanup should happen after we branch for 5.0.
  • Should this sit inside an upgrade/downgrade related epic?
Generated at Thu Feb 08 05:11:20 UTC 2024 using Jira 9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66.